Episode

Gold Standard: Brazil's Food Policy Progress

With the Rio Olympics 2016 underway, host Jenna Liut and associate producer Taylor Lanzet dive into Brazil's food system – unpacking how Brazil is combating obesity while improving farmer livelihoods through progressive policy changes. Episode

Jane Black & Brent Cunningham

THE FOOD SEEN welcomes Jane Black and Brent Cunningham, a wife and husband duo writing a book on Huntington, WV, the site where Season 1 of Jamie Oliver's Food Revolution TV show occurred. They're there in hopes to promote a healthier food culture, one that is no longer plagued by...

Episode

Peter Pringle & David Grotenstein

On a very special episode of The Main Course, Katy Keiffer talks with acclaimed author Peter Pringle about new book "The Murder Of Nikolai Vavilov". Also on the show, David Grotenstein of Garden Of Eden.
